Arizona’s Credential Gain on Shaky Ground | Phoenix News
from Phoenix News Today | 2 Min News | The Daily News Now!
Arizona’s college credential attainment hit a major milestone—50% of working-age adults now hold a degree or credential—but the foundation beneath it is crumbling. Third-grade reading scores are falling, eighth-grade math proficiency is stagnant, and teacher pay remains among the lowest in the nation. While early learning access surged thanks to pandemic funding, that boost is fading without continued investment. Rural areas show promising gains, but the state’s future workforce depends on strengthening education at every level—from preschool through postsecondary—to meet the demand for hundreds of thousands of new jobs.
